A total of 170 runners turned out for this years Dromana 5 mile road race on Friday the 17th of June 2016, a jump of 7.6% on last years figure of 158.
This was race number 7 in the Ger Wyley Sports/Skins summer series for 2016.

Race notice...Marine Climb 6 mile road race...Dungarvan, Waterford - Fri 12th Apr 2013
The 2013 Ger Wyley Sports Summer Series starts on Friday, the 12th of April with the 21st Annual Marine Climb 6 Mile Road Race. The race starts at 7pm sharp!
Starting in Dungarvan in West Waterford, this race may be of interest to runners in East Cork or South Tipperary as well. It is perhaps a bit unusual in that it is a point to point race rather than a loop. While you normally should have no problem getting a lift back, if you are going with friends then consider leaving a car beforehand at the Marine Bar for the return journey.
Entries for the race will be taken in St. Joseph's primary school, Dungarvan. This is right alongside the church as you drive into the town from the Cork side. Entry fee for the race is 5 euros and is open to all runners over 16 years of age. There is plenty of parking nearby near the start and near the local sports centre. There is an additional €5 fee if you want to enter the overall series.

21st ANNUAL MARINE CLIMB KICK STARTS THE SUMMER SERIES THIS FRIDAY.
Its 21 years ago this Friday when a hand full of runners participated in the very first Marine Climb road race. On that occasion, one Pat Heffernan of Thurles Crokes AC who was a top notch road runner of that era was the first to reach the top and go down in the history books as the first winner of the race. When the idea of the race was vetted, Christy O’Neill of the Marine Bar agreed to sponsor the event and this he has continued to do for all of those 21 years since. The club are greatfull to Christy and Helen and all the race committee at the Marine for all their work and help with the event for all those years and our wish is that we will continue with this association with the Marine for as many more years to come.
21ST YEAR SPECIAL PRIZE....As it's a very special occasion Friday night with it being the 21st year of the event, West Waterford AC through the kind sponsorship of the Martine Bar will give a special prize to not one but two lucky runner’s in the race, A Men’s and a Ladies prize will be awarded so best of luck to all participants.
MARINE CLIMB RACE INFO....Entries for the first race in this year’s Ger Wyley Summer Series will be taken at St. Josephs Primary School from 6 pm and the race will start at 7 pm sharp from the Lookout. The race will of course finish at the Marine Bar, home of our generous sponsor. The race distance is 6 miles. The race categories are: 1st 3 Men, Masters Men over 40,45,50,55 and 1st Male Junior, 1st 3 Women, Masters over 35,40,45,50, 1st Female Junior, There will also be plenty of spot prizes drawn from amongst all non-prize-winners. Entry to the race is €5 and participants may also pay an extra €5 to enter the summer series overall. A 30 Euro SKINS voucher will be awarded to all runners who complete 5 of the 10-race summer programme. A cash bonus of 100 euro is on offer to the first male (30.20) and female (37.48) to break either course record Friday night.

Waterford...Ger Wyley Sports Summer Road Race Series for 2013
THE 19TH ANNUAL GER WYLEY SPORTS / SKINS SUMMER SERIES 2013.
The 19th annual Ger Wyley Sports/SKINS Summer Series organised by West Waterford athletic club gets under way on Friday, the 12th April with the “Marine Bar” sponsored 19th Annual Marine Climb 6 mile road race. At the Ger Wyley Sports Store in Dungarvan recently, David Ling Skins general manager for Ireland and UK, David McCarthy Skins manager Ireland, Ger Wyley of Ger Wyley Sports and James Veale chairman of West Waterford Athletic Club were present for the launch of the 2013 Ger Wyley Sports/Skins Summer Series.

BEST VALUE SERIES AT 5 EURO ENTRY FEE....This year also, West Waterford AC mindful of the current economical climate have decided that all of the clubs organised events in the series will now have an entry fee of only 5 euro. Whereas the overall prize fund for the series will increase, this is achievable with thanks to the generosity of the sponsors. As a non-profit making club which has always strived to cater for all levels of participants and promoted itself as having events organised for runners by runners, West Waterford AC feel runners will appreciate the effort being made by the club in this matter and participants from far and near will support their efforts by participating in West Waterford AC organised events......"We're really looking forward to seeing runners of all standards and our promise is that everyone will be made welcome."
ATHLETES INFORMATION FOR SUMMER SERIES...
1. You must pay to enter each race - if you would like to join the series, you pay €5 separately.
2. For those that join the series, WWAC keep track of your finishing position in each race that you do and your final score will be your best 5 races. You must do a minimum of 5 races to count in the series.
3. After the final race, prizes will be awarded to the top ten men overall and also to the 20th, 30th, 40th man, every 10th position.
4. In the ladies, prizes will be awarded to the top five women overall and also to the 10th, 15th, 20th finisher, every 5th finisher.
5. A €30 SKINS voucher (redeemable at Ger Wyley Sports Shop) will be awarded to any runner that takes part in any 5 of the 10 races.
CAN YOU COMPLETE FIVE FROM TEN?....West Waterford AC will continue this year with the rewards system where any runner that completes five out of the ten races will once again qualify for a SKINS voucher redeemable at Ger Wyley’s Sports to the value of €30.Previously this voucher was for completing 6 races from 10 and it was to the value of 25 Euro. West Waterford AC said......"This year thanks to our great sponsors, we have reduced this to 5 races from ten and the value increases to 30 Euro, where else would you get it??"
RANKING SYSTEM FOR THIS YEARS SERIES.....The main individual prizes will be the top ten ranked men of any age and the top five ranked women of any age. After that then instead of divisions, there will be prizes for the 30th ranked, 40th, 50th etc in the male category and the 15th, 20th, 25th, 30th etc in the ladies category as well as the top 5 finishers.
